Understanding Transparent Makeup
Definition: Transparent makeup offers radical visibility into formulations, from full ingredient lists and concentrations to ethical sourcing and sustainability claims.
Significance:
- Ethical marketing: Verifiable metrics combat greenwashing and false claims.
- Consumer confidence: Data-backed scores inform safer, more effective choices.
Industry trends include Gen Z demands for authenticity, digital tools for ingredient literacy, ESG reporting pressure, and new global traceability regulations.
Role of AI Metrics in the Makeup Industry
AI metrics are quantifiable indicators generated by machine learning to evaluate products and processes across cosmetics. They fall into three categories:
- Product & Ingredient Metrics: Safety scores, transparency indices, and sustainability footprints.
- Skin & Performance Metrics: Computer-vision analysis of hydration, wrinkles, and finish longevity.
- Consumer & Business Metrics: Personalization ratings, campaign ROI like Media Impact Value®, and virtual try-on engagement.

Integration of Transparency and AI Metrics
Product Development & Safety: AI screens ingredients against safety databases, publishes risk thresholds, and documents model logic for auditability.
Supply Chain & Sustainability: Dashboards showcase ethically sourced, cruelty-free, and low-impact ingredient percentages.
Marketing & Consumer Experience: Virtual try-ons predict coverage and wear time, with open reporting of engagement metrics and MIV®.
Challenges and Considerations
Data Privacy & Consent: Facial images and behavior data require explicit consent, anonymization, and clear policies.
Algorithmic Bias: Diverse datasets and fairness audits are essential to avoid performance gaps across skin tones.
Model Opacity: Explainability tools like SHAP and LIME make deep learning decisions transparent.
Data Quality & Greenwashing: Independent audits prevent cherry-picked claims and ensure full data disclosure.
Regulatory Risk: Aligning with emerging AI ethics frameworks and citing data sources mitigates scrutiny.
Solutions: Privacy-by-design, fairness-aware ML, transparent reporting, and third-party verification.
Future Outlook for Transparent Makeup AI Metrics
Real-time Analytics: Wearable sensors and advanced vision systems will monitor makeup performance throughout the day.
Traceable Supply Chains: AI, IoT, and digital ledgers will validate fair-trade and deforestation-free claims publicly.
Explainable Recommendations: Future advisors will justify product suggestions based on specific skin data and sustainability goals.
Adaptive Beauty Metrics: Cultural and localized scoring standards will respect diverse aesthetics with clear evaluation criteria.
